Frequently Asked Questions About Funeral Homes in Pioneer

Common questions about funeral services and funeral homes in Pioneer, California.

Q1.What are the typical costs for a funeral service at a funeral home in Pioneer, California?

Costs in Pioneer can vary widely based on services chosen, but a basic funeral service typically ranges from $7,000 to $12,000 in California. This generally includes professional services, transportation, and a viewing. It's important to request a detailed General Price List from local funeral homes, as California law requires them to provide this upfront.

Q2.Are there any specific local regulations in Pioneer, CA, regarding burial or cremation?

Yes, burials in Pioneer must comply with Amador County regulations, which may include requirements for burial vaults in certain cemeteries. For cremation, California mandates a 24-hour waiting period after death and requires a permit from the local county health department. Your chosen funeral home in Pioneer will handle these details.

Q3.What types of funeral services are commonly offered by funeral homes in Pioneer?

Funeral homes in Pioneer typically offer traditional funerals, memorial services, direct cremations, and immediate burials. Given the rural and mountainous setting, some homes may also assist with services for outdoor enthusiasts or offer support for families spread across the Sierra Nevada region. Many provide options for personalization reflective of the local community.

Q4.How do I choose a reputable funeral home in Pioneer, California?

Start by checking reviews and asking for recommendations from local community groups or churches in Pioneer. Ensure the funeral home is licensed by the California Cemetery and Funeral Bureau. It's also wise to visit in person to discuss your needs and compare their service offerings and pricing transparency.

Q5.Can I pre-plan a funeral with a funeral home in Pioneer, and are there local resources to help?

Yes, most funeral homes in Pioneer offer pre-planning services. Pre-planning can lock in costs and ease the burden on your family. You may also consult with the Amador County Aging and Disability Resource Center for additional guidance on advance planning specific to the region.

Finding Compassionate Cremation Services Near Me in Pioneer, California

Helpful insights about funeral services in Pioneer, California

When a loved one passes away, the process of arranging final services can feel overwhelming, especially in a close-knit community like Pioneer, California. Many families in our area find themselves searching for "cremation services near me" during a time of grief, seeking a respectful and straightforward option. Understanding what to look for and what to expect can provide some comfort and clarity during this difficult period.

Cremation has become a common choice for families in the Sierra Nevada foothills, offering flexibility, simplicity, and often a more affordable alternative to traditional burial. In Pioneer and the surrounding Amador County area, several local providers offer cremation services with the personal touch that small communities are known for. These services typically include transportation of your loved one, the cremation process itself, necessary legal documentation, and options for the final resting place of the ashes. It's important to know that you have the right to receive a detailed price list upfront, as required by California law, so you can make informed decisions without financial surprises.

When contacting providers, consider asking about their specific protocols. A compassionate service will explain each step, allow you time to ask questions, and offer options for memorialization. Some families in Pioneer choose to hold a small service before the cremation, while others opt for a memorial gathering afterward with the urn present. Many local providers can also assist with scattering ashes in meaningful local places, though it's essential to check regulations for public lands or private property in our region. Remember, there is no single right way to honor a life; the best choice is the one that feels most respectful to your loved one and your family.

As you navigate this journey, lean on the expertise of local professionals who understand our community. They can guide you through the required paperwork, including the death certificate and permits, which must be filed with the State of California.
